In short, no — a codicil to a Will does not have to be notarized. However, laws and requirements vary from state to state. A codicil does have to be signed in front of at least two witnesses who are not listed as beneficiaries, guardians, or executors in your Will.

If you need to submit a legal affidavit for any reason, you will probably need to get this notarized. An affidavit is a sworn statement that can be used in a court of law. Whether this is a criminal or civil proceeding, you may be required to get a legal affidavit notarized before it can be accepted.

The venue shows where the notarization takes place. Typically, this is the county and state where the notarization is performed. However, some venue forms may ask you to write information such as the city instead of the county.
